
Why Busting Bureaucracy Matters in Today's Workplace
Bureaucracy has long been a structural issue that stifles creativity and slows down innovation within organizations. In their updated book, Humanocracy: Creating Organizations as Amazing as the People Inside Them, Gary Hamel and Michele Zanini present a compelling case for dismantling these bureaucratic systems in favor of more agile structures. As we move through the complexities of a post-pandemic workplace, where cultural and generational shifts are prominent, understanding the social case for busting bureaucracy becomes crucial for leaders at all levels.
